Summary

Pace Construction operating as a sole owner holds California contractor license #553675, which is currently expired (lapsed Jun 30, 2026) and not valid to contract until it is renewed. First issued in 1989,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 37 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: B — General Building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Hudson Insurance Company and an exempt workers' compensation status (no employees on payroll). The business is based in Berkeley, in Alameda County, California.
